2. Obstacles Of Reusing Solar Panels



It is extensively accepted that recycling solar panels has numerous ecological benefits, nonetheless, it is additionally real that the procedure isn't without its challenges. However just what are these challenges? Let's investigate even more.



Among the greatest issues with recycling photovoltaic panels is the complexity of the task itself. It can be challenging to break down the various components, such as glass and steel, to be recycled separately. Furthermore, solar panel manufacturers frequently have a mix of products made use of in their items which makes sorting them even more complicated. Additionally, there are safety and wellness dangers entailed with managing damaged glass or breathing in fumes from melting components.

One more essential obstacle connected with recycling photovoltaic panels is price. Many nations do not have enough infrastructure or sources to sufficiently recycle these things which brings about greater expenditures for businesses trying to do so. In addition, as a result of the specialized nature of reusing solar panels, this can produce a monetary worry on business trying to stay certified with laws. Eventually, these costs could be given to customers making it hard for them to manage renewable resource resources.

3. Strategies For Recycling Solar Panels



As the globe strives for an extra sustainable future, recycling photovoltaic panels is an increasingly prominent task. Among this growing interest, nonetheless, we must consider the approaches that remain in place to make it feasible.

To begin with, several business have actually applied a 'take-back' system whereby old or broken photovoltaic panels can be accumulated and sent to their corresponding manufacturing facilities for recycling. By doing this, the products are able to be reused in the construction of brand-new items. Moreover, some districts have also begun providing motivations for individuals wanting to recycle their photovoltaic panels; this might vary from tax breaks to cost-free delivery prices.

Additionally, technology has actually come to be significantly sophisticated when it comes to recycling solar panels-- with specialist equipments capable of separating out all the various elements within them. For example, by utilizing AI-powered robot arms, these equipments can remove valuable materials such as copper and aluminium while also dealing with hazardous waste securely.
